Caroline Fisher

SVP, Long-Term Services & Supports at Monarch

Caroline Fisher is a seasoned professional with extensive experience in long-term services and supports, currently serving as Senior Vice President for Monarch since February 2005. In this role, Caroline manages project management, compliance monitoring, and service delivery systems. Previous roles at Monarch include Director of Special Projects and Director of Quality Management, where responsibilities included managing agency goals, quality assurance, national accreditation, and performance improvement. Prior experience includes serving as Director of Quality Management at Piedmont Behavioral Healthcare, where Caroline established the QM unit for services to individ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ities and expanded services for mental health and substance use diagnoses. Caroline holds a Master of Science in Leadership and Organizational Change from Pfeiffer University and a Bachelor of Science in Education from Western Carolina University.
